Released in 2007, Sivi is a Tamil horror film directed by K. R. Vishwa. It is notable for being an official remake of the critically acclaimed 2004 Thai horror film Shutter . The plot follows a young photographer and his girlfriend who begin discovering mysterious shadows and ghostly faces in their developed photographs after a tragic hit-and-run accident. As the haunting intensifies, a dark secret from the photographer’s past begins to unravel.
